Review and explanation of proposed 2007-2008 Budget by the City Manager for the City of <br />Paris. <br /> <br />Ernie Clark gave an overview of the proposed budget as outlined in his letter of August 17, <br />2007 (see Exhibit "A" attached hereto). Council set budget workshops for Thursday, August 30, <br />2007 at 5:00 p.m.; Wednesday, September 5,2007 at 3:30 p.m.; and Monday, September 10,2007 <br />at 3:30 p.m. . <br /> <br />14. RESOLUTION NO. 2007-103: A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Y <br />OF PARIS, TEXAS, CALLING TWO PUBLIC HEARINGS TO RECEIVE PUBLIC <br />COMMENT ON THE CITY'S PROPOSAL TO INCREASE TOTAL TAX REVENUES BY <br />$395,705 OR 4.94% FROM THE PRECEDING TAX YEAR; MAKING OTHER FINDINGS <br />AND PROVISIONS RELATED TO THE SUBJECT; AND PROVIDING AN EFFECTIVE <br />DATE. <br /> <br />A Motion to approve this item was made by Council Member Wilson and seconded by <br />Council Member Brown. <br /> <br />It was a consensus of Council to schedule two public hearings, one for Wednesday, September <br />5, 2007 at 6:00 p.m. and the other for Monday, September 10, 2007 at 6:00 p.m. <br /> <br />Motion carried, 5 ayes - 0 nays. <br /> <br />15.
